Corporate Dinner
London
2019
In 2019, myself and my colleagues were commissioned by an international client to produce a bespoke dinner for 180 distinguished guests. The end client, Saudi Aramco, sought an experience without precedent—an evening that would redefine expectation and set a new benchmark for immersive hospitality.
In collaboration with our trusted design partners, the historic setting of the British Museum was transformed through large-scale projection mapping, enveloping the architecture in cinematic imagery and curated films. The result was a fully immersive environment that transported guests into a layered, atmospheric landscape while honouring the grandeur of the venue.
The culinary programme required months of strategic planning and operational precision to deliver a complete dining service within a tightly structured 90-minute window. A brigade of 150 hospitality professionals—including waiters, hosts, sommeliers, and bartenders—underwent an intensive week-long training programme focused on synchronised service choreography, timing, and guest protocol.
The outcome was a seamlessly executed evening where immersive design, disciplined operations, and refined hospitality converged at scale.
